6y+3(2y-4)=12
We move all terms to the left:
6y+3(2y-4)-(12)=0
We multiply parentheses
6y+6y-12-12=0
We add all the numbers together, and all the variables
12y-24=0
We move all terms containing y to the left, all other terms to the right
12y=24
y=24/12
y=2
